Friday September 21 was my 3rd appt I guess...2nd after banding. I got to get that silly bottom wire that kept popping out when I ate melons, sandwiches and stuff like that. He ground down the "little blue hill" over halfway on my bottom molar. I can chew a lot better now. I asked him again....."When can it be gone!!" So he sat down to check things out for himself again. Then he says, "What time is it?.....hmm....oh heck I have time." He takes off the top wire that he wasn't going to change, puts a bracket on my back molar, and says he is going to force my molar back into its socket a little. I have never heard of that before. Has anyone heard of this? It is lower than the rest of my teeth and that is part of the problem. That is when I told him that pain does not concern me, as long as it is safe progress. He laughed. They all think I am a nut at the orthos anyway. They tell me I am WAY to happy to be there. They just don't understand how long I have waited and how cool it is that I am going to have straight teeth!!!!! SO, yep! I asked for it, I got it.........pain. I just chew through the pain. In 6 hours time, I already had movement. I have an actual space between 2 of my bottom teeth that were touching before my appointment.
